Ishani Tewari
Yale School of Management

Ishani Tewari is a post-doctoral associate and lecturer at the Yale School of Management. Her research interests include topics in development as well as quantitative marketing issues in emerging markets.

Growing through cities in India
Do cities grow through specialisation or diversity? This column measures specialisation and diversity for the manufacturing and services sectors in India. It finds that Indian districts with a broader set of industries exhibit greater employment growth. This is particularly true for low population densities, rural areas and unorganised sector, reflecting knowledge flow and the inclusive nature of employment growth due to diversity.
